Sydney Thunder will take on Hobart Hurricanes in the 27th match of the BBL 2024-25 at Sydney Showground Stadium in Sydney on Wednesday, January 8.

Thunder, led by David Warner, has picked up four wins in six games. Though they bagged good enough victories so far in the campaign, Thunder has been inconsistent with their gameplay. Injuries turned out to be another concern. However, their squad will be strengthened with Sam Konstas’ comeback.

On the other hand, Hurricanes, led by Nathan Ellis, are at the third rank in the standings with four wins in five games. After suffering a loss in the first game against Renegades, they bagged four consecutive wins.

THU vs HUR Pitch report

The surface at the Sydney Showground Stadium is expected to give a fair share to both batters and bowlers. We can expect a good fight between both bat and ball. However, any score above 180 would be tough for the chasing sides to bag a win.
